Vicryl 2-0: An In-Depth Analysis of Properties and Uses

Vicryl 2-0, a synthetic absorbable suture, stands as a mainstay in surgical procedures. Crafted from polyglactin 910, this versatile material boasts exceptional tensile strength, gradually diminishing over time, allowing for secure wound closure while minimizing the risk of continuing foreign body reaction. Vicryl 2-0's refined surface and remarkable handling characteristics contribute to its ease of manipulation during intricate surgeries. Its absorption profile is predictable, typically finishing full absorption within 75 days, making it suitable for a wide range of surgical sites.

  • Vicryl 2-0 finds widespread application in both routine and specialized surgical fields, encompassing procedures such as:
  • Skin closure
  • Joining soft tissues together
  • Controlling bleeding

Vicryl 2-0 Compared Other Suture Types for Surgical Repair

In the realm of surgical repair, selecting the appropriate suture material is paramount to ensuring a robust and successful outcome. Vicryl 2-0, a synthetic absorbable suture composed of polyglactin 910, gains prominence as a versatile option due to its biocompatibility and gradual absorption rate. Comparing Vicryl 2-0 with other suture types allows for a comprehensive understanding of its strengths and limitations in various surgical applications.

For instance skin closure procedures, Vicryl 2-0's low tissue reactivity and minimal scarring potential position it as an ideal choice. On the other hand, for deep tissue repairs requiring higher tensile strength, sutures like polypropylene or polyester might be more preferable. Vicryl 2-0's tendency to dissolve over a period of 56 to 70 days presents advantages in scenarios where permanent sutures are undesirable, such as in the closure of internal wounds or organ incisions. Ultimately, the optimal suture selection depends on factors like tissue type, wound location, and the surgeon's expertise.
